noun

  1. A device or person that applies caps, as to bullets or bottles.
  2. A person that makes or sells caps.
  3. A finale; something that is conclusively better, or "caps it all off".
    “And the capper of it all was, Stacy flew back to Memphis to see me for a day and try to settle our divorce with a one-on-one meeting.”
    “The real capper is when St. John starts fawning over Hugh Hefner, host of the finest Super Bowl party known to man, musing: “The question isn’t whether Hef is the hippest octogenarian on the planet.”
  4. (US, dated, slang)A by-bidder; a decoy for gamblers.
  5. (Internet)A person who records a television broadcast or video stream to their computer.
  6. (slang)A person who caps i.e. is inclined to untruth, a fibber.

name

  1. A surname.
